Sony Xperia 10 VIII is said to be announced this week. This launch is said to take place as soon as August 25, 2026. While earlier rumours about the device pointed to leaked IMEI codes, we now have a clear image of it, showing its rear panel in all its glory. This also gives us an idea of the specifications of this upcoming smartphone from Sony. With a previously rumoured Snapdragon 6 Gen 3 SoC, the device is also expected to arrive as a mid-range model this year.

Sony Xperia 10 VIII Key Details Leaked Online

A leaked image of the upcoming Sony Xperia 10 VIII has been revealed by Android Headlines. The smartphone is a successor to the Xperia 10 VII, which was released last year. The image shows a more refined and mature design compared to the previous model, even though it remains familiar.

The Sony Xperia 10 VIII's overall design has undergone some minor changes. Its frame now appears to have more defined edges compared to the smoothed edges of the previous model. A main change is to do with the camera island. While the Xperia 10 VII's camera (which was also capsule-shaped) was made of metal, the new Xperia 10 VIII's camera island appears to be moulded out of the same material used for its back. It now gives the impression of a floating camera island.

The placement of the two cameras and the LED flash unit remains the same as before. The same goes for the ‘Sony' logo, which remains in the same place on the camera module itself. The white finish also seems to be swapped for a lighter, greener finish.

As per a previous report, the phone is said to pack a Qualcomm Snapdragon 6 Gen 3 SoC this year. The smartphone is reported to be paired with 8GB of RAM. As we can tell from the leaked image itself, there are two rear-facing cameras. The currently available Xperia VII also has a similar dual-rear camera setup with a 50-megapixel primary and 13-megapixel ultrawide sensor. The phone has a 5,000 mAh battery, which is also expected to remain the same on the newer model.
